Merge branch 'k.o/for-4.13-rc' into k.o/for-next
authorDoug Ledford <dledford@redhat.com>
Thu, 24 Aug 2017 19:58:26 +0000 (15:58 -0400)
committerDoug Ledford <dledford@redhat.com>
Thu, 24 Aug 2017 19:58:26 +0000 (15:58 -0400)
Pick up -rc fixes.

Signed-off-by: Doug Ledford <dledford@redhat.com>
1  2 
drivers/infiniband/core/uverbs_cmd.c
drivers/infiniband/core/verbs.c
drivers/infiniband/hw/mlx5/main.c
drivers/infiniband/hw/mlx5/qp.c
include/rdma/ib_verbs.h

@@@ -2009,10 -1982,10 +2011,11 @@@ static int modify_qp(struct ib_uverbs_f
        rdma_ah_set_static_rate(&attr->ah_attr, cmd->base.dest.static_rate);
        rdma_ah_set_port_num(&attr->ah_attr,
                             cmd->base.dest.port_num);
 +      rdma_ah_set_make_grd(&attr->ah_attr, false);
  
-       attr->alt_ah_attr.type = rdma_ah_find_type(qp->device,
-                                                  cmd->base.dest.port_num);
+       if (cmd->base.attr_mask & IB_QP_ALT_PATH)
+               attr->alt_ah_attr.type =
+                       rdma_ah_find_type(qp->device, cmd->base.dest.port_num);
        if (cmd->base.alt_dest.is_global) {
                rdma_ah_set_grh(&attr->alt_ah_attr, NULL,
                                cmd->base.alt_dest.flow_label,
Simple merge
Simple merge
Simple merge
Simple merge